Sulzer Metco Announces Experimental Gas Atomization Capabilities

Sulzer Metco, a well-known supplier of thermal spray materials and equipment, is pleased to announce state-of-the-art, pilot gas vacuum atomization capabilities for new alloy development and experimental purposes.

These new capabilities allow Sulzer Metco to produce experimental quantities of high quality, spherical metal and alloy powders for a variety of aerospace, IGT and specialized applications. Using vacuum melting and inert gas atomization techniques, ultra pure powders with oxygen content as low as 150 ppm and fine particle size distributions can be produced.

"This facility enhances our ability to better support our key customers in the area of new alloy development," says Dr. S. Rangaswamy, Sulzer Metco Product Line Manager and Head of Development, Metals and Alloys. "We can quickly and efficiently produce test lots of MCrAlY materials, braze filler metals and other alloys using either argon or nitrogen gas atomization."

These new capabilities should be of interest to many customers, including:

  • Turbine engine manufacturers developing new, higher temperature materials
  • Suppliers of materials and components to the dental and medical markets, who require small lot sizes of precious metal materials
  • Materials research and development facilities working on new and proprietary material chemistries
  • Customers who require materials with low oxygen content, such as those needed for Cold Gas Spray applications
  • Unique chemistries for powder metallurgy applications

In addition to the atomization capability, Sulzer Metco is able to screen and package these materials under protective atmospheres to insure contaminate-free products.
